Tips from Our Beauty Advisors
Look for Functionality
“When choosing a professional makeup bag or organizer, the best thing to look for is functionality. Take into consideration the space needed for your full kit and look into an organizer or two that will fit all of your needs and will also provide comfort when carrying it around.”
—Monica O.
Simplify and condense!
“Don't be afraid to depot products and throw them into a Vueset case or Z-palette. When you can reduce the amount of things you have to carry (and repack at the end) you save energy, spend less time looking for items and have more time to perfect the look.”
—Jazmine W.
Brushes & Tools
You don’t need every single brush for every project.
A reliable core set that can handle complexion, eyes, and detail work will get you much further than a drawer full of shapes you rarely use.
Pro tip: Start with versatile brushes, then add more specific shapes as you figure out what kinds of work you do most.

Cleanse & Sanitize
Clean tools are non-negotiable when you’re working on clients. Keep an effective brush cleanser in your kit so you can clean and sanitize brushes between appointments.
Pro tip: Make brush cleaning part of your setup and breakdown routine. It’s much easier than playing catch-up later.
“Every kit is required to include products for your SMA (Sanitary Maintenance Area), so some non-negotiables would include alcohol wipes, hand sanitizer, disinfectant spray, towels, and a good brush cleaner.”
—Monica O.
Skin Prep
Cleansing and moisturizing are two of the most useful steps in your kit. Starting with clean skin gives you a better read on the client’s skin.
"Cleansing is the most important step of a skin prep followed very closely by moisturizing. Starting off your session with a clean canvas, free of any makeup, oil or residue, allows you to control the application without having to battle unknowns."
—Jazmine W.

Makeup
This is where it’s easy to overpack. A well-edited kit can give you plenty of flexibility without requiring a full-size product for every possible client.
Foundation palettes are especially useful: they take up less space, make custom shade matching easier, and help you get more comfortable working with undertones and color theory.
Pro tip: Look for products that work across multiple clients and can be mixed or adapted as needed. Your kit—and your back—will thank you.
“When I first started, I did the whole 30 bottles of foundation in my kit, carrying around a bag that weighed a million pounds. When I finally invested in a foundation palette with a variety of shades, I kicked myself for not doing it sooner. It saved me time and money and gave me the freedom to give each client the perfect match.”
